Output 20dfdea50513d5c5839999127b1269a23df6331942de9e5a4209f4b6e5259f90:0

value
25140
script pubkey
OP_0 OP_PUSHBYTES_20 6ef2ce428824f742b28370351bd9a6457f870cfe
address
bc1qdmevus5gynm59v5rwq63hkdxg4lcwr87rgkzpe
transaction
20dfdea50513d5c5839999127b1269a23df6331942de9e5a4209f4b6e5259f90
confirmations
326165
spent
true